What are the hourly rates of handymen in Mottingham?

Most handymen in Mottingham will charge by the hour, with a typical hourly cost for an independent handyman being somewhere between £20 and £30.

  • For smaller jobs, you can expect to pay more for the first hour of a handyman’s time. This accounts for travel and other costs.

  • For larger jobs that take a day or more, you may be able to agree on a day rate that works out cheaper than paying by the hour.

The rate can vary widely depending on what you’re looking for. To get an accurate estimate for your project, request quotes from several handymen in Mottingham.

When you receive these quotes, make sure each one clearly shows what is included and what the costs cover. This will help you compare your options and choose the handyman service in Mottingham that best fits your needs and budget.

What to ask a Mottingham handyman before hiring?

Before hiring a handyman in Mottingham, it’s important to ask a few key questions to make sure they’re the right fit for your job:

What practical experience do you have with jobs like mine in Mottingham?

Look for a Mottingham handyman who has completed similar tasks and can provide examples or references to demonstrate their understanding of your project. You can view customer reviews, and images of past work on their MyBuilder profiles.

Will you tidy up and clear away after the work is done?

Most handymen in Mottingham take care to leave the work area clean by removing debris, packaging, and any tools used. Confirming this ahead of time means you won’t be caught off guard by mess or leftover materials in your home once the job is finished.

Can you handle the specific tasks I need, such as furniture assembly, minor repairs, or garden work?

Make sure the handyman in Mottingham is comfortable with the range of jobs you want done. Some have broader skills than others, so discussing the details of your project will help avoid misunderstandings and ensure you hire a handyman suited for the work.

How long do you expect the work to take?

The right Mottingham handyman should provide an estimated timeline based on the scope and complexity of your tasks. This helps you plan around the work and set realistic expectations for when everything will be complete.

Do you offer any form of guarantee or warranty on your work?

Many Mottingham handymen stand behind their workmanship by offering guarantees that cover any faults or issues for a certain period after they’ve completed the job. This gives you peace of mind knowing they’ll help to fix any problems if they come up.

FAQ: Common questions about handyman services in Mottingham

Can a handyman in Mottingham handle both indoor and outdoor projects?

Many handymen in Mottingham work on a variety of tasks including minor repairs, furniture assembly, painting, garden maintenance, and more. It’s a good idea to confirm that they are comfortable and able to complete the specific type of work you require.

Can a handyman in Mottingham help with installing smart home devices?

Some Mottingham handymen have experience installing and setting up smart home technology like thermostats, security cameras, and lighting systems. Ask if they have worked with the specific devices you want to integrate into your home.

Do I need to provide tools for the Mottingham handyman?

Most handymen in Mottingham will bring their own tools for the job. However, if the task requires specialised equipment, you may need to provide it. Be sure to clarify what’s needed when you book the service, so you’re prepared.

Are handymen in Mottingham insured?

Many professional handymen in Mottingham are insured, which protects both you and the handyman in case of accidents or damage during the job. Be sure to ask about insurance coverage before hiring, so you’re aware of any protections in place.
